KUALA LUMPUR: A crucial MIC meeting to discuss an order by the Registrar of Societies (RoS) turned ugly as scuffles broke out between the party’s two rival factions, with name-calling and profanities being exchanged, and songs mocking the leadership being played.
The meeting also ended without progress, except to decide that the top two party leaders – president Datuk Seri G. Palanivel and his deputy Datuk Seri Dr S. Subramaniam – will meet the RoS next week.
